What are the licensing requirements for daycare centers in Batesville, MS, and how can I verify a provider's status?
In Batesville, all childcare facilities must be licensed by the Mississippi State Department of Health (MSDH). Licensing ensures they meet minimum standards for health, safety, staff-to-child ratios, and staff qualifications. For centers, this includes background checks, CPR/first aid certification, and facility inspections. You can verify a provider's license status, view inspection reports, and check for any violations by using the "Find Child Care" search tool on the MSDH website or by contacting the North Public Health District office, which oversees Panola County. Always ask to see a current license when visiting a potential daycare.
What is the average cost of full-time daycare for an infant or toddler in Batesville?
In Batesville and the surrounding Panola County area, costs can vary based on the type of care. For a licensed daycare center, full-time care for an infant typically ranges from $120 to $160 per week. For toddlers, the average is slightly lower, around $110 to $140 per week. Home-based family childcare may be less expensive, often between $90 and $120 weekly. These rates are generally more affordable than in larger Mississippi metro areas. It's important to ask what is included in the weekly fee, such as meals, snacks, and curriculum materials.
Are there any state or local programs in Batesville that help with childcare costs for low to moderate-income families?
Yes, the primary resource is the Mississippi Department of Human Services (MDHS) Child Care Payment Program (CCPP). This state-administered subsidy helps eligible low-income working families or those in education/training programs pay for childcare at participating licensed or registered providers in Batesville. Eligibility is based on income, family size, and need. You can apply through the MDHS Panola County office. Additionally, some local churches or community organizations may offer limited assistance or sliding scale fees, so it's worth inquiring directly with providers.
How long are typical waitlists for daycare centers in Batesville, and when should I start looking for care?
Due to limited capacity, especially for infants, waitlists at popular licensed centers in Batesville can range from 2 to 6 months, and sometimes longer. It is highly recommended that expecting parents or families planning a move start their search during the second trimester of pregnancy or at least 4-6 months before their needed start date. When contacting centers, ask specifically about their waitlist policy: if there's a fee to join, how often they update you, and their estimated timeline for your child's age group. Exploring multiple options, including licensed family homes, can increase your chances of securing a spot.

Unlike traditional daycare centers with fixed monthly schedules, drop-in care provides childcare by the hour or day without long-term commitments. This flexibility is invaluable in our community, where family support networks might be stretched or work schedules can be unpredictable. When beginning your search in Batesville, it's important to understand the landscape. Options may include dedicated drop-in childcare facilities, some traditional centers that offer occasional drop-in slots based on availability, or licensed home-based providers who accommodate flexible care. A great first step is to connect with other parents at local spots like the Batesville Farmers Market or the Panola County Library; personal recommendations are often the most trusted resource.
As you evaluate potential drop-in daycare options in Batesville, there are key questions to ask that go beyond just availability. Always verify that the provider is licensed by the Mississippi State Department of Health, which ensures they meet basic health, safety, and staff training standards. Inquire about their hours of operation; true drop-in care often requires advance notice, even if just a few hours, to ensure they have adequate staff-to-child ratios. Discuss their policies on illness, what you need to bring (like snacks or a change of clothes), and how they handle emergencies. It’s also wise to ask about their daily structure—even for a short stay, children benefit from engaging activities rather than just screen time.
Consider taking a short "test drive" by visiting the facility with your child during a non-peak time, if possible. This allows you to see the environment, observe how caregivers interact with children, and gauge your child's comfort level. Pay attention to cleanliness, safety features like secured exits and outlet covers, and the overall atmosphere. Is it cheerful and organized? Are the children present engaged and content?
